Egress window installation involves adding a specially designed window that provides a safe and accessible exit route from a basement or lower-level living space. These windows are typically larger than standard basement windows, allowing for easy escape in case of emergencies. The installation process includes cutting into the foundation or wall, framing the new opening, and fitting a window that meets safety and building code requirements. Homeowners interested in this service should seek experienced contractors who can ensure the window is properly installed for both safety and functionality.

This service is especially helpful for addressing safety concerns related to basement bedrooms or living areas that lack proper egress options. Building codes often require egress windows in sleeping rooms to ensure occupants can escape quickly during emergencies such as fires. Additionally, egress windows can improve natural light and ventilation in basement spaces, making them more comfortable and functional. Installing an egress window can also increase the value of a property by making lower-level spaces more livable and compliant with safety standards.

Egress window installation is commonly performed on residential properties with basements, especially those that have been converted into bedrooms, living rooms, or rental units. Homeowners upgrading older homes or finishing basement spaces often opt for these windows to meet current safety codes. The service is suitable for a variety of property types, from single-family homes to multi-unit buildings, where creating safe egress routes is a priority. The overview below groups typical Egress Window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Rochester, MN.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Many routine egress window repairs or small installations typically cost between $250 and $600. These projects often involve replacing or upgrading existing windows with minimal structural work. Most local contractors handle these jobs within this middle price range.

Standard Installations - Full egress window installations in a typical home usually range from $1,000 to $3,000. This includes new window framing, excavation, and finishing work, with most projects falling into this common price band. Larger or more complex projects can reach $4,000 or more.

Full Replacement - Replacing an entire window and its surrounding structure can cost between $3,000 and $6,000, depending on the size and scope. Many projects in this category are straightforward, but highly customized or larger openings may push costs higher.

Custom or Large-Scale Projects - Larger, more complex egress window installations, such as for multi-story homes or custom designs, can exceed $6,000 and reach $8,000 or more. These projects are less common but handled by local pros for homes with unique requirements or structural challenges.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is an egress window? An egress window is a large window designed to provide a safe exit in case of emergencies, typically installed in basement bedrooms or living areas.

Why should I consider installing an egress window? Installing an egress window enhances safety by providing an emergency escape route and can also improve natural light and ventilation in basement spaces.

What types of egress windows are available? There are various options, including casement, sliding, and double-hung styles, which can be selected based on window size, style preferences, and space considerations.

Are there specific building codes for egress window installation? Yes, local building codes specify size, height, and other requirements to ensure the window meets safety standards; local contractors are familiar with these regulations.

How do local contractors handle egress window installation? Experienced service providers evaluate the space, obtain necessary permits, and install the window to meet safety and building code requirements in Rochester, MN, and nearby areas.
